Sutton Kersh offers 85 lots at next Liverpool property auction

Auction property company, Sutton Kersh is offering 85 lots at its auction in Liverpool next month.

Among the lots going under the hammer is a three-storey detached Georgian-style property in a conservation area in Devonshire Road between Princes Gate West and Ullet Road, a short distance from the city centre.

The property has been converted to provide 12 self-contained apartments and requires a full refurbishment. The potential annual income when fully let is in excess of £60,000. The guide price is £400,000-plus.

Elsewhere, a three-storey town house in Falkner Square in the Georgian Quarter of Liverpool, arranged as five self-contained flats producing annual income of over £30,000, is also available. The guide price is £400,000-plus.

And Granada Buildings, a detached four-storey former community centre, function room, bar, children’s play centre and gymnasium in East Prescot Road which could suit a variety of uses, subject to planning, is guided at £280,000-plus. Part of the roof is currently let to O2 producing £8,000 per year.

A Georgian Grade II-listed building at the corner of Maryland Street and Rodney Street, adjacent to Liverpool John Moores University is also available. The former office premises is being offered with full planning consent for a 12-bedroom residential scheme at a guide of £480,000-plus.
